      Justin: The Corsa Performance Xtreme Cat-Back that we have here today will be for the 2021 and newer 5-liter truck owners looking for, I would say, 1 of the top 3 loudest systems available for your Coyote-powered rig, along with an extremely high-quality build, and very cool side exit configuration. But let's not beat around the bush guys. If you wanna be heard, there may be no better system than the Corsa Xtreme. Prepare for all of your neighbors to absolutely hate your guts, as the Xtreme gets an easy 5 outta 5 on my patented 1 to 5 or one to wake the neighbors scale. Now, on top of that volume, the Corsa Xtreme is a bit higher pitch compared to some of your other category screamers, such as the Borla ATAK, for instance. So, with that being said, expect a little bit more rasp here with the Xtreme, that should certainly be noted. Now, what I will say is for all that noise, all that carnage on the outside of the truck, things on the inside do remain relatively quiet and very much drone-free thanks to Corsa's RSC or Reflective Sound Cancellation Technology. Now, you can certainly hear things on the inside when you're beating on the truck, there's no denying that. But when you've got the cruise control set at 65, 75, whatever, you really can't even tell the system is on. And that's why I really do enjoy the Corsa stuff from a personal standpoint. I always like to refer to 'em as kind of the Jekyll and Hyde of aftermarket exhaust, because you can really control the volume with your right foot. It can be loud when you want it to be, but be very quiet when you want it to be as well.Now, construction is also gonna be completely top notch here with Corsa, guys. This does include the Made in the USA build throughout. T304-grade stainless steel is what you're looking at guys, the premium material in the exhaust world, that does include things like your straight-through, tiny little Xtreme series muffler here, small amount of 3-inch mandrel bent tubing, and of course, all exiting out the twin-polished tips, unique with this particular system because it is gonna exit just before that passenger-side rear tire. And that's gonna deliver that very cool looking side exit appearance, kinda like those old school Lightnings. Now, because we are dealing with a very nice build here, very nice materials, Corsa is gonna throw a lifetime warranty at the Xtreme, in case of any defects over the years. Now, that premium build quality and premium materials, they do come at a cost, as the Xtreme and its low $900 price tag does put this into, I would say the same category as other premium options from companies like ROUSH or MagnaFlow. But I will say the combination of the side exit and the chrome tips here, that does help contribute to one of the more affordable Corsa Cat-Backs for this generation truck. Now, from here, you can go with the factory-style exit behind the passenger-side rear tire, and Corsa does also offer a new for 2021 dual exhaust for the 5-liter truck. But all of those systems are gonna be far more expensive compared to the pre-tire exit that we have here.But let's move into the installation. And so, I'm just gonna call this one a pretty strong 1 outta 3 wrenches on the difficulty meter, and about 2 hours to complete from start to finish. I will say this style of exit, this pre-tire exit, you're not dealing with a whole lot of piping here, guys, so this is pretty simple. Once you get that factory system out of the way, I would say that's probably gonna be the most difficult part of this job. But what do you say we grab our toolbox, let's head out to the shop for our detailed walkthrough and quick tool breakdown?Man 1: Tools required for this install include an impact gun, a ratchet, an exhaust hanger remover tool, a can of penetrating lubricant, a flathead screwdriver, 15-mil wrench, a couple different size extensions, 13, 15, and shallow 17-millimeter sockets. What's up guys? Today I'm gonna show you how to install an exhaust on our F-150. First, we're gonna watch a quick little uninstall video, and then I'll meet you right back here for the install.Man 2: Start by grabbing your 13-millimeter socket and undoing the 2 bolts at the flange. Next, take your exhaust hanger removal tool and get the muffler out of the isolator. Next, we're gonna slide our exhaust towards the tail end so we can get them out of the two additional hangers, and then we're gonna drop the whole exhaust as a full. I grabbed a buddy to help me out with that.Man 1: So, our first step's gonna be to take our front pipe and our flange, slide that over the front pipe, and then we can raise it up into place. So, now once we have it lifted into place, we can start our hardware. Now, the factory's gonna be a 17-millimeter bolt, however ours was replaced, so we have a 17-millimeter bolt and a 15-millimeter nut on the back. And then we can take our 17-millimeter socket and 15-millimeter wrench to tighten these down. So, now we can take a 3-inch clamp, and slide that over our front pipe. And then we can lift our muffler into place, slide that in. And then once we have the clearance here, we can twist that up into place. And now we can slide our clamp into position, and we'll tighten that down with a 15-millimeter socket. Now, before we can install our tailpipe, we're gonna have to add a hanger. This is gonna go right up here, right above the front-most leaf spring mount on the passenger side of the truck. So, to do that, we have a couple U clips that will slide through the square holes and over the circles. And then we can put our bolts straight through our U clips. So, now we can take our U clips. This threaded portion is gonna go towards the inside of the frame rail. So, we'll slide 'em into that square, and it'll click down into that hole. And if you're having trouble getting it to clear, you can use a flathead to push that in. And then once we have those lined up, we can add our hanger and our bolt. And then we'll install our bottom bolt. And then we can tighten these down with a 13-millimeter socket. And then we can take our rubber isolator and slide that over the edge.So, now we can install our tailpipe. So, we'll get another 3-inch clamp, slide that in, and then we'll put it into the back of our muffler first, and then into our hanger. Now we'll grab our other hanger. And now we can grab our clamp, slide it into position, and tighten it down with the 15-millimeter socket. Now we can take the last of our 3-inch clamps, slide it over our tailpipe, and then we can install our tips, and then we can slide our clamp into position, and tighten that down with the 15-millimeter socket.So, that'll wrap up this review and install of the Corsa Performance Xtreme Single Exhaust System with polished tips and middle side exit, for your 2021 and newer 5.0-liter F-150.       Description

      Xtreme Sound. Corsa Performance Xtreme Single Exhaust Systems are acoustically styled and engineered to give your F-150 a loud, aggressive sound under acceleration and a nice growl at idle all without interior cabin drone. A Corsa Xtreme Exhaust System will also improve your F-150's exhaust flow for an increase in overall power and performance.

      RSC™ Technology. Corsa Performance engineers all their mufflers using their very own patented Reflective Sound Cancellation® Technology (RSC™). RSC™ Technology is designed to give your F-150's exhaust an aggressive sound under acceleration and a drone-free experience while cruising.

      Quality Construction. Corsa Performance proudly manufactures their Exhaust systems right here in the good ole USA. This Corsa Cat-Back is mandrel-bent from 3-inch diameter, premium grade, 304 stainless steel tubing for excellent exhaust flow and enduring corrosion resistance. This system features a high flow, straight-through Xtreme muffler and a polished, 304 stainless steel twin exhaust tip with Corsa logo for impressive styling.

      Direct Bolt-On Installation. Corsa engineered their Xtreme Series Exhaust Systems to be a direct bolt-on upgrade replacement. This Exhaust System will easily bolt straight up to the factory piping without any cutting, modifications or special tools required for an easy straight forward installation. Clamps and instructions are provided.

      Application. This Corsa Xtreme Single Exhaust System with Polished Tips; Middle Side Exit is designed to fit 2021-2024 Ford F-150 models equipped with the 5.0L Coyote engine. Please select your application from the available options.
